About James A. Fellows Yates

James A. Fellows Yates is a scholar working on Periodontics, Paleontology and Genetics, having authored 12 papers that have together received 378 indexed citations. Recurring topics across this work include Forensic and Genetic Research (8 papers), Environmental DNA in Biodiversity Studies (6 papers) and Genomics and Phylogenetic Studies (4 papers). The work is most often cited by research in Periodontics (78 citations), Paleontology (77 citations) and Archeology (85 citations). James A. Fellows Yates has collaborated with scholars based in Germany, United States and Sweden. Frequent co-authors include Christina Warinner, Allison E. Mann, Johannes Krause, Alexander Herbig, Ludovic Orlando, Hernán A. Burbano, Clemens L. Weiß, Irina M. Velsko, Greger Larson and Zandra Fagernäs. Their work appears in journals such as Nature, Scientific Reports and Molecular Biology and Evolution.
